On March 29, 2022, the Department of Veterans Affairs (“VA”) published Circular 26-22-04 to announce that VA Form 26-1805, Request for Determination of Reasonable Value, has been revised. Circular 26-22-04 states that the change was made as part of an effort to enhance automation for appraisers and increase transparency around appraisals. Additional fields have been added to the form to provide more points of contact, along with more detailed information regarding the appraisal assignment and property type.
The top of the form now provides the “Equal Opportunity in Housing” notice which was previously towards the bottom form. Following the notice, the remainder of the form is now organized into the following separate sections:
Section 1: Property Address and Description (including property type)
Section 2: Loan Type and Information (which contains lines for builder information related to new or proposed construction)
Section 3: Special Instructions and Additional Information (includes boxes to indicate presence of house alarm, pets, gated community, energy efficiency and if Veteran/Seller works nights)
Section 4: Point(s) of Contact Information -for property access or notification purposes (adds fields for contact information including names, phone and email for lender, Veteran, buyer agent, seller agent, builder)
Section 5: Requester Information (contact information, business address, sponsor type and sponsor ID)
Section 6: Veteran/ Borrower Information
Section 7: Certification for Submission to VA and Appraiser Information.
The revised form may be used immediately. Accordingly, DocMagic will provide the updated version of the Request for Determination of Reasonable Value (Form ID: 261805.VA) beginning on April 7, 2022.
